SAFETY
Rider Safety
Keep both hands on the handlebars.
Keep both feet on the footrests.
A passenger should always be
seated in the passenger seat with
both feet on the footrests and both
hands on the passenger grab handles
at all times. The passenger should
never hold on to the operator.
A passenger riding in the cargo box could fall
from the vehicle unexpectedly or may contact
moving components, both of which can result in
severe injury or death. Never allow a passenger
to ride in the cargo box.
Always travel slowly when operating
on unfamiliar terrain. Use extra
caution.
Use caution when operating on
rough, slippery or loose terrain.
